About Voltage Secure Data

Voltage Secure Data is the company’s data-centric encryption platform, protecting sensitive information across cloud, on-premises, and mainframe environments. The team develops the core cryptographic libraries, SDKs, and platform integrations that power the product.

Your Impact

Join the team that builds the cryptographic engine behind Voltage Secure Data: cross-platform C/C++ libraries and multi-language SDKs used by banks, retailers, and healthcare organizations worldwide. The platform supports Linux, Windows, macOS, AIX, Solaris, IBM z/OS, and HPE Non Stop, with SDKs for Java and C#/.NET. Most engineering work centers on the portable C/C++ core, cryptographic services, and cross‑language SDK integration.

This is a hands‑on engineering leadership role. You will write and debug production code, lead technical design discussions, mentor engineers, and help resolve complex customer and platform issues.
